Lara Payne is a scholar working on Parasitology, Ecology and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health. According to data from OpenAlex, Lara Payne has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 278 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Parasitology, 4 papers in Ecology and 3 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health. Recurrent topics in Lara Payne’s work include Parasite Biology and Host Interactions (4 papers), Parasites and Host Interactions (4 papers) and Global Maternal and Child Health (3 papers). Lara Payne is often cited by papers focused on Parasite Biology and Host Interactions (4 papers), Parasites and Host Interactions (4 papers) and Global Maternal and Child Health (3 papers). Lara Payne coll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Zambia and United States. Lara Payne's co-authors include Paul Kelly, Beatrice Amadi, Sandie Sianongo, Mwiya Mwiya, Max Katubulushi, Deborah Christie, Charlotte Taylor, Raman Velayudhan, Leda Hernandez and Lydia Leonardo and has published in prestigious journals such as Archives of Disease in Childhood, Trends in Parasitology and BMC Infectious Diseases.
